在数字货币和区块链技术迅速发展的今天,区块链的基本知识仍然是许多投资者和爱好者需要掌握的内容之一。特别是“区块链地址是否会重复”这个问题,其实蕴含着更深入的认识,关乎到区块链技术的核心原理、的工作机制以及其安全性等多个方面。本文将对此话题进行深入探讨,阐述为什么区块链的地址是独一无二的,并解答与此相关的多个问题。

区块链地址的生成机制

区块链地址的生成机制是决定地址是否唯一的首要因素。区块链一般通过公钥和私钥体系生成地址。具体而言,当用户创建一个时,系统会生成一对密钥:私钥和公钥。私钥是用户用来管理和控制自己资金的秘密信息,必须严格保管。而公钥则是可以公开分享的,用于生成地址。

生成的公钥会经过哈希加密算法,比如SHA-256,经过多次处理,以及加入一些特定的前缀和后缀,最终得到一个符合一定格式的地址,这个地址能够有效识别用户的账户。这种生成方式保证了地址的独特性,因为公钥的生成是基于非常复杂的数学算法,理论上存在的组合几乎是无限的。

区块链技术的去中心化原则

区块链的去中心化特性是决定其稳定性和安全性的重要因素。去中心化意味着没有任何一个中央机构控制整个网络,所有的交易记录都会在各个节点上进行验证和存储。这种特性使得即使有大量的用户同时在使用区块链进行交易,产生的地址不会重复,因为每个地址都基于广泛的分布式网络计算。

据统计,单个区块链网络(如比特币)可生成的地址数是极其庞大的,理论上可以达到数十亿到数万亿个不同的地址。这些地址由无数的用户创建,并且生成地址的过程是随机而独立的,因此,相同地址的生成几乎是不可能的。

交易记录与地址的关联性

在区块链上,所有的交易活动都是公开透明且不可篡改的。每当用户向其地址发送或接收资金时,相关的信息都会被记录在区块链的交易账本中。虽然区块链地址是唯一的,但用户可以拥有多个地址,用于不同的交易目的也十分普遍。

因此,虽然地址是唯一的,但一个用户可以使用多个地址来管理个人财务。这样即便某个地址被曝光,用户可以放心使用其他地址进行交易,以保护隐私和安全。

职业黑客与重复地址的理论探讨

有人可能会问:“如果我知道某个地址,是否有可能受到攻击导致其被重复使用?”答案是:理论上可能,但在实践中几乎不可能。由于区块链地址生成的复杂性,即使某个地址一时被“盗用”,真正的资金仍然只能由拥有私钥的用户控制。

假设黑客试图复制或复用某个地址,只有在黑客成功获取该地址的私钥的情况下,才能访问和管理相关的资金。由于现代加密技术的强大,尤其是比特币等主流区块链,私钥的安全性可谓是几乎不可突破的。因此,重复地址在技术层面上是不可行的。

总结:未来区块链地址的演变

尽管区块链技术仍在不断发展和演变,地址的唯一性仍是其核心之一。随着技术的更新,新的地址生成机制和更为复杂的密钥管理体系将会持续推出。加密算法的进一步进化也让盗取私钥变得更加困难。

总的来说,区块链地址的独特性保证了资金的安全,保护了用户的隐私。这也将为未来所有数字货币的监管和使用提供更可靠和坚固的基础。即便在未来,用户仍然可以信赖区块链地址的唯一性,确保资金的安全存储与交易。

相关问题解答

1. 区块链地址是如何生成的?

区块链地址的生成通常是通过复杂的加密算法,从用户的私钥和公钥中派生而来的。用户首先生成一对密钥,然后通过特定算法(如SHA-256和RIPEMD-160)将公钥转换为地址。这一过程涉及一系列数学运算,确保了生成的地址是唯一的。

因此,每个用户都可以根据自己的需求生成多个地址,这使得他们可以有效管理个人资产和交易记录。同时,生成的地址因其复杂性和验证机制,重复的可能性几乎可以忽略不计。

2. 区块链地址是否能够被追踪?

不同于传统银行账户,区块链地址是公开的,意味着任何人都可以通过区块链浏览器查看与该地址关联的交易记录。这使得用户在享受匿名性的同时,也面临着追踪的风险。虽然每一个地址都是唯一的,但由于交易的透明度,可以通过各种分析工具追踪到某个地址的交易习惯及相关用户。

因此,用户在使用区块链地址时,需意识到保护个人隐私的重要性。可以考虑使用多个不同的地址进行不同的交易,以增加自身的安全性和匿名性。

3. 网上交易中的区块链地址安全性问题

虽然区块链技术本身具有较高的安全性,但时常会因用户自身的忽视而出现安全风险。例如,用户如果未妥善保管私钥,或者在可疑网站上输入私钥,都会导致资金失窃。因此,确保个人信息的安全是每一位用户的首要责任。

建议用户使用硬件、采用强密码,并定期更新其私钥,以确保地址尽可能安全。此外,应避免在不明来源的应用或平台上使用自己的地址,避免风险。

4. 是否可以在不同中使用相同地址?

不同的通常是通过不同的生成算法来创建地址。因此,虽然技术上可以在不同中使用相同的地址,但不建议这样做。原因在于,之间的兼容性与安全性可能无法得到保证,可能导致用户面临资金丢失或无法操作的风险。

每个都应该使用独立生成的地址来存储其数字资产,以确保资金安全和管理的高效。同时,使用多个不同的也有助于提高资产分散性,降低风险。

5. 区块链技术的发展对地址的影响

随着区块链技术的不断发展,新的加密方法和生成机制也持续在更新。这意味着未来的区块链地址可能会有更加复杂的生成方式,以确保安全性和唯一性。在技术逐渐完善的情况下,用户的交易安全也会进一步增强。

此外,随着行业监管的逐步完善,人们对地址的重视程度也会提升。用户在选择时,会更加关注其生成地址的独特性与安全性,从而选择更加符合自身需求的服务。

总结来说,区块链地址的生成是一个复杂的过程,其唯一性是确保用户资产安全的关键。通过深入理解区块链技术的基本原理,我们能够更好地把握数字货币的发展动态,为自己的投资及使用提供良好的基础。